This article from Inside Counsel discusses how inside counsel can enjoy the same breadth of pro bono opportunity and involvement as their outside counsel colleagues.
The article recognizes the trend that, rather than trying to create a comprehensive pro bono program of their own, in-house counsel are increasingly “partnering” with outside counsel to take advantage of outside counsel’s existing pro bono programs.
The partnership can involve a stand-alone project or it can involve an ongoing project with a similar, recurring set of circumstances.
Regardless of the form of service provided, few projects would suffer from the addition of dedicated attorneys, and therefore most projects would benefit from outside and in-house counsel working together as a team.
